Why Vietnam for the MacBook Air M4?
You've probably heard this before, but it's worth restating with numbers. The MacBook Air M4 13-inch base model costs ₹99,900 on Apple India. The same machine - identical specs, identical keyboard layout, same international warranty - costs roughly ₹86,900 at the cheapest Vietnamese retailer before VAT refund. After the refund, you're looking at around ₹80,700.
That's almost ₹19,200 in savings. On the base model. The savings get bigger as you go up in configuration.
India taxes imported electronics heavily - customs duty plus GST adds roughly 22-28% to the base price. Vietnam keeps electronics taxes low, Apple has manufacturing operations in the country, and six major retail chains compete fiercely on price. The result? MacBook Air M4 prices in Vietnam are among the lowest in Asia.
And yes, the keyboard is US English layout - identical to what's sold in India. No surprises there.
Every MacBook Air M4 Configuration in Vietnam
Apple sells seven standard MacBook Air M4 configurations across two screen sizes. All of them are available through authorized retailers in Vietnam. No CTO (custom configuration) options at physical stores - if you need something non-standard like 32GB RAM, you'd have to order through Apple VN online, which is always the most expensive option anyway.
13-inch MacBook Air M4:
- 16GB Unified Memory / 256GB SSD - the entry point
- 16GB Unified Memory / 512GB SSD - the one most people should buy
- 24GB Unified Memory / 512GB SSD - for devs and heavy multitaskers
15-inch MacBook Air M4:
- 16GB Unified Memory / 256GB SSD - bigger screen, base specs
- 16GB Unified Memory / 512GB SSD - 15-inch sweet spot
- 24GB Unified Memory / 512GB SSD - premium without maxing out
- 24GB Unified Memory / 1TB SSD - the top shelf
Every config runs the same M4 chip: 10-core CPU, 10-core GPU. The only differences are RAM, storage, and screen size. Honestly, 16GB handles more than you'd expect on Apple Silicon - unless you're doing something that specifically eats memory, you probably don't need 24GB.
MacBook Air M4 Price Vietnam 2026 - The Master Comparison Table
Here it is. The table that should answer every pricing question you have about the macbook air m4 price vietnam 2026. These are verified prices from six major authorized retailers as of late March 2026. All prices in VND with approximate INR conversions at ~₹3.28 per 1,000₫.
13-inch MacBook Air M4
| Configuration | ShopDunk | FPT Shop | TGDD (Mobile World) | CellphoneS | Di Dong Viet | Apple VN Online | |---|---|---|---|---|---|---| | 16GB / 256GB | 26,990,000₫ (~₹88,500) | 27,490,000₫ (~₹90,200) | 27,290,000₫ (~₹89,500) | 26,990,000₫ (~₹88,500) | 26,490,000₫ (~₹86,900) | 27,999,000₫ (~₹91,800) | | 16GB / 512GB | 31,490,000₫ (~₹103,300) | 31,990,000₫ (~₹104,900) | 31,790,000₫ (~₹104,300) | 31,490,000₫ (~₹103,300) | 31,190,000₫ (~₹102,300) | 32,499,000₫ (~₹106,600) | | 24GB / 512GB | 35,490,000₫ (~₹116,400) | 35,990,000₫ (~₹118,000) | 35,790,000₫ (~₹117,400) | 35,690,000₫ (~₹117,100) | 35,290,000₫ (~₹115,800) | 36,499,000₫ (~₹119,700) |
15-inch MacBook Air M4
| Configuration | ShopDunk | FPT Shop | TGDD (Mobile World) | CellphoneS | Di Dong Viet | Apple VN Online | |---|---|---|---|---|---|---| | 16GB / 256GB | 31,990,000₫ (~₹104,900) | 32,490,000₫ (~₹106,600) | 32,290,000₫ (~₹105,900) | 31,990,000₫ (~₹104,900) | 31,590,000₫ (~₹103,600) | 32,999,000₫ (~₹108,200) | | 16GB / 512GB | 35,990,000₫ (~₹118,000) | 36,490,000₫ (~₹119,700) | 36,290,000₫ (~₹119,000) | 35,990,000₫ (~₹118,000) | 35,590,000₫ (~₹116,700) | 36,999,000₫ (~₹121,300) | | 24GB / 512GB | 39,990,000₫ (~₹131,200) | 40,490,000₫ (~₹132,800) | 40,290,000₫ (~₹132,200) | 40,190,000₫ (~₹131,800) | 39,690,000₫ (~₹130,200) | 40,999,000₫ (~₹134,500) | | 24GB / 1TB | 44,990,000₫ (~₹147,600) | 45,490,000₫ (~₹149,200) | 45,290,000₫ (~₹148,600) | 44,990,000₫ (~₹147,600) | 44,490,000₫ (~₹145,900) | 45,999,000₫ (~₹150,900) |
A few patterns jump out. Di Dong Viet is consistently the cheapest across every configuration - by 300,000₫ to 500,000₫ compared to ShopDunk and CellphoneS, which used to lead on pricing. Apple VN Online is always the most expensive. FPT Shop and TGDD sit in the middle.
But price isn't everything. More on that in the store comparison section below.

After VAT Refund - What You Actually Pay
Foreign tourists can claim an 8-10% VAT refund on purchases from participating stores. Not every retailer processes tourist VAT refunds smoothly - ShopDunk, FPT Shop, and Di Dong Viet are the most reliable for this. Here's the effective price after an average 8.5% refund, using the best (Di Dong Viet) price for each config:
| Configuration | Best VND Price | After ~8.5% VAT Refund | Effective INR | Apple India Price | You Save | |---|---|---|---|---|---| | 13" / 16GB / 256GB | 26,490,000₫ | 24,238,000₫ | ~₹79,500 | ₹99,900 | ₹20,400 (20.4%) | | 13" / 16GB / 512GB | 31,190,000₫ | 28,539,000₫ | ~₹93,600 | ₹1,19,900 | ₹26,300 (21.9%) | | 13" / 24GB / 512GB | 35,290,000₫ | 32,290,000₫ | ~₹105,900 | ₹1,39,900 | ₹34,000 (24.3%) | | 15" / 16GB / 256GB | 31,590,000₫ | 28,905,000₫ | ~₹94,800 | ₹1,19,900 | ₹25,100 (20.9%) | | 15" / 16GB / 512GB | 35,590,000₫ | 32,565,000₫ | ~₹106,800 | ₹1,39,900 | ₹33,100 (23.7%) | | 15" / 24GB / 512GB | 39,690,000₫ | 36,316,000₫ | ~₹119,100 | ₹1,59,900 | ₹40,800 (25.5%) | | 15" / 24GB / 1TB | 44,490,000₫ | 40,708,000₫ | ~₹133,500 | ₹1,79,900 | ₹46,400 (25.8%) |
The savings percentage grows as you move up in configuration. On the top-end 15-inch with 1TB, you're pocketing ₹46,400. That's genuinely significant - enough for a round-trip flight from Delhi to Ho Chi Minh City plus a few nights in a decent hotel.

Color Availability by Store
This is something most comparison articles ignore. All MacBook Air M4 colors - Midnight, Starlight, Space Gray, and Silver - are the same price at any given store. But stock varies significantly, and if you want a specific color in a specific config, you might need to plan ahead.
| Color | ShopDunk | FPT Shop | TGDD | CellphoneS | Di Dong Viet | Apple VN | |---|---|---|---|---|---|---| | Midnight | All configs | 13" only | All configs | 13" models | Limited | All configs | | Starlight | All configs | All configs | All configs | All configs | All configs | All configs | | Space Gray | 13" models | All configs | All configs | 13" models | All configs | All configs | | Silver | All configs | All configs | All configs | All configs | All configs | All configs |
Starlight and Silver are always in stock everywhere. Midnight is the tricky one - it's the most popular color but Di Dong Viet, which has the best prices, doesn't consistently stock it in 15-inch configs. If you want a Midnight 15-inch, ShopDunk or TGDD are your best bet.
Pro tip: Call the store before you visit if you want a specific color in the 24GB or 1TB configurations. These higher-spec models have lower stock levels across the board, and the popular colors sell out on weekends.
Space Gray is being phased out in favor of the newer colors, so availability can be hit or miss - especially for the 15-inch.
Bundle Deals and Hidden Discounts
The listed price isn't always the final price in Vietnam. Here's what each retailer offers beyond the sticker:
Di Dong Viet - Lowest base prices, and they'll sometimes knock off another 200,000-300,000₫ if you pay in cash. Their stores are less polished, staff mostly speak Vietnamese, but the savings are real. They also run periodic combo deals where buying a MacBook + case + screen protector saves you 400,000-600,000₫ versus buying separately.
ShopDunk - They don't discount much below listed price, but they're generous with accessories. Buy a MacBook Air and they'll often throw in a laptop sleeve, screen protector, and USB-C hub for free or at a steep discount. I've seen bundles worth 800,000₫ in accessories included with a MacBook purchase. As an Apple Premium Reseller, their stores feel closest to a real Apple Store.
FPT Shop - Their current promotion includes a free 12-month extended warranty on MacBook Air purchases. That's worth about 1,500,000₫ (~₹4,900) if you were going to buy it anyway. They also offer student discounts of 500,000₫ if you show a valid student ID (international IDs accepted at District 1 locations).
CellphoneS - Known for aggressive flash sales. I've seen MacBook Air M4 prices drop by 1,000,000-1,500,000₫ during weekend flash events that last 48 hours. Follow their Zalo channel or check our live comparison tool - we flag flash sale prices when they happen.
TGDD (Mobile World) - Rarely the cheapest, but they have a loyalty program. Repeat buyers get accumulating discounts. If you're buying multiple Apple products during your trip, ask about their "combo electronics" bundle pricing.
Warning: Some stores will push "protection plans" or "premium setup services" at checkout. These are almost never worth it. AppleCare+ is the only protection plan worth considering, and you can buy it directly from Apple within 60 days of purchase - no need to get it at the store.
Vietnam vs India vs Japan vs Hong Kong - MacBook Air M4
Here's how Vietnam stacks up against the other countries Indian buyers commonly consider. All prices reflect the best available local price (not Apple's official price) with applicable tax refund/exemption.
| Configuration | Vietnam (Best + VAT Refund) | India (Apple MRP) | Japan (Tax-Free) | Hong Kong | Vietnam Savings vs India | |---|---|---|---|---|---| | 13" / 16GB / 256GB | ₹79,500 | ₹99,900 | ₹92,800 | ₹91,200 | ₹20,400 (20.4%) | | 13" / 16GB / 512GB | ₹93,600 | ₹1,19,900 | ₹108,200 | ₹1,06,500 | ₹26,300 (21.9%) | | 13" / 24GB / 512GB | ₹1,05,900 | ₹1,39,900 | ₹122,500 | ₹1,20,800 | ₹34,000 (24.3%) | | 15" / 16GB / 256GB | ₹94,800 | ₹1,19,900 | ₹109,800 | ₹1,08,200 | ₹25,100 (20.9%) | | 15" / 16GB / 512GB | ₹1,06,800 | ₹1,39,900 | ₹124,500 | ₹1,22,900 | ₹33,100 (23.7%) | | 15" / 24GB / 512GB | ₹1,19,100 | ₹1,59,900 | ₹139,800 | ₹1,37,500 | ₹40,800 (25.5%) | | 15" / 24GB / 1TB | ₹1,33,500 | ₹1,79,900 | ₹156,200 | ₹1,53,800 | ₹46,400 (25.8%) |
Vietnam wins across every single configuration. Japan is second but the gap has widened in 2026 - the yen has strengthened a bit since late 2025, making Japanese prices less attractive than they were during the weak-yen period. Hong Kong is competitive on base models but loses ground on higher configs.
And Vietnam is a shorter, cheaper flight from most Indian cities compared to Tokyo or Hong Kong. Budget airlines like VietJet and IndiGo run direct routes from Delhi, Mumbai, Kolkata, and Bengaluru.

Which Store Should You Actually Buy From?
Price is only part of the equation. Here's my honest store-by-store assessment after buying MacBooks at four of these six retailers over the past two years:
Best prices: Di Dong Viet. They undercut everyone by 300,000-500,000₫ consistently. But their stores are smaller, less polished, and staff rarely speak English. If you have a Vietnamese friend or are comfortable with Google Translate, start here. Their main HCMC location on Nguyen Thi Minh Khai is the best-stocked branch.
Best tourist experience: FPT Shop. Their District 1 branches in Ho Chi Minh City and Old Quarter locations in Hanoi have English-speaking staff who handle VAT refund paperwork without hesitation. Prices are 500,000-1,000,000₫ higher than Di Dong Viet, but the experience is worth it if this is your first time buying electronics abroad.
Best Apple Store vibe: ShopDunk. Apple Premium Reseller with beautiful stores. Great if you want to try before you buy, see all colors in person, and get a premium retail experience. Prices are mid-range. Their Nguyen Hue Walking Street store in District 1 is a must-visit.
Best for flash sales: CellphoneS. If your timing is flexible, CellphoneS runs unpredictable weekend flash sales with genuinely deep discounts. During their March 2026 flash event, the 13-inch 16GB/512GB dropped to 30,290,000₫ - that's ₹99,400, almost ₹20,500 less than India. But you can't plan around these sales; they just happen.
Most convenient: TGDD (Mobile World). Thousands of stores across Vietnam. You'll find one near wherever you're staying. Prices aren't the best, but if convenience matters more than saving an extra ₹3,000-₹5,000, they're solid.
Skip unless you need CTO: Apple VN Online. Always the most expensive. The only reason to buy here is if you need a custom configuration that physical stores don't stock - like a 32GB RAM build-to-order option.

Which Configuration Should You Buy?
I've used every MacBook Air generation since the M1. I've helped friends, family, and hundreds of readers pick their configs. Here's my honest recommendation, now adjusted for Vietnam pricing where the upgrade math changes compared to India.
The one I'd buy for most people: 13-inch M4 / 16GB / 512GB from Di Dong Viet for 31,190,000₫ (~₹93,600 after VAT refund). This is the sweet spot. 512GB gives you breathing room that 256GB doesn't - macOS alone eats 30GB, and apps pile up faster than you'd think. The 16GB RAM on Apple Silicon handles everything short of heavy Docker or video editing workloads.
The budget pick: 13-inch M4 / 16GB / 256GB at 26,490,000₫ (~₹79,500 after refund). If you live in Google Docs, stream everything, and don't store media locally, this works. But the 512GB upgrade only costs ~₹14,100 more in Vietnam - in India, that same upgrade costs ₹20,000. You're getting the storage boost cheaper here.
The developer pick: 13-inch M4 / 24GB / 512GB at 35,290,000₫ (~₹1,05,900 after refund). The 24GB matters if you run Xcode simulators, Android emulators, Docker containers, or keep 80 Chrome tabs open while running a local dev server. But honestly, I develop full-stack web apps on 16GB and rarely hit limits. Only go 24GB if your workflow specifically demands it.
The "I want the best screen" pick: 15-inch M4 / 24GB / 512GB at 39,690,000₫ (~₹1,19,100 after refund). The 15-inch display is gorgeous for anyone who doesn't use an external monitor. Combined with 24GB RAM, this is the premium config without paying the 1TB premium that I don't think most people need.
The one to skip: 15-inch 24GB / 1TB. The 1TB upgrade from 512GB costs an extra 4,800,000₫ (~₹15,700). An external USB-C SSD with 1TB costs ₹5,000-₹7,000. Unless you absolutely need everything on the internal drive for performance reasons (large video projects, maybe), save the money.
Seasonal Price Patterns - When to Get the Best Deal
Vietnamese retailers follow predictable seasonal patterns. If your travel dates are flexible, timing your purchase can save an additional 1,000,000-2,000,000₫.
Tet Holiday Sales (January-February): The biggest sale season in Vietnam. Retailers slash prices across the board. Tet 2026 already passed, but if you're reading this for Tet 2027 planning, expect MacBook Air prices to drop 1,500,000-2,500,000₫ below normal levels. That's an extra ₹5,000-₹8,200 in savings.
Back-to-School (August-September): Apple runs global back-to-school promotions, and Vietnamese retailers pile on. This is historically the second-best buying window. Expect 500,000-1,500,000₫ off current prices. Read our Vietnam back-to-school Apple deals guide for specifics.
11.11 and 12.12 Sales: Vietnam has adopted the Alibaba-style double-date sales culture. November 11th and December 12th see genuine discounts at CellphoneS and TGDD especially. I saw the 13-inch 512GB drop to 29,990,000₫ (~₹98,400) during 11.11 last year. That's almost unheard of.
New Model Launch Windows: When Apple announces the MacBook Air M5 (likely early 2027), M4 prices will drop immediately. If you don't need the absolute latest chip, buying the outgoing generation right after a new launch is the smartest financial move.
Pro tip: If you're visiting Vietnam in August or September 2026, the back-to-school window combined with the VAT refund could push your effective price below ₹75,000 on the base 13-inch. That's potentially ₹25,000 less than India.
The Hidden Costs You Need to Factor In
Vietnam's prices look incredible on paper. But before you declare victory, factor in these real costs:
Forex conversion fees. Your Indian credit card charges 1.5-3.5% on foreign currency transactions. On a 31,190,000₫ purchase, that's 470,000-1,090,000₫ (~₹1,500-₹3,600) extra. The fix? Use a zero-forex card - Niyo Global, Fi Money, or BookMyForex cards have zero markup. Read our best cards for buying electronics abroad guide.
Dynamic Currency Conversion trap. If the card machine asks "charge in INR or VND?" - always pick VND. Choosing INR triggers DCC, which uses a terrible exchange rate and can cost you 3-5% extra. This one mistake can eat ₹3,000-₹5,000 of your savings.
Cash withdrawal fees. Vietnamese ATMs cap withdrawals at 2,000,000-5,000,000₫ per transaction with fees of 22,000-55,000₫ each time. If you're paying cash for a 31,000,000₫ laptop, you'll need 6-15 ATM transactions. That's 132,000-825,000₫ (~₹430-₹2,700) in fees alone. Cash isn't ideal for large purchases.
Travel costs. Don't fly to Vietnam just for a MacBook. The savings only make financial sense if you're already going. Budget return flights from major Indian cities to HCMC run ₹15,000-₹25,000. Add that to your cost if this is a dedicated shopping trip.
Indian customs. One laptop per person is duty-free. You shouldn't face issues carrying one MacBook Air back, but keep the receipt accessible. I've brought Apple products back from Vietnam four times and never been stopped. But the rule technically allows duty on items above ₹50,000 in value. Warranty. Apple's Limited Warranty is international. Any Apple Authorized Service Provider in India will service your Vietnam-bought MacBook Air. I've tested this personally at an AASP in Bangalore - they handled it without any fuss. Keep your receipt and serial number documented.
Frequently Asked Questions
Is the keyboard layout different on a Vietnam MacBook Air? No. Vietnam sells US English keyboard layout by default, which is the same layout used in India.
Can I get AppleCare+ for a MacBook bought in Vietnam? Yes. Buy it within 60 days of purchase through Apple's website or the Settings app on the Mac. It costs 3,890,000₫ (~₹12,800) if purchased in Vietnam, or roughly the same price through Apple India. Either way, it provides global coverage.
Do Vietnamese stores accept Indian credit cards? Yes. Visa and Mastercard are accepted at all six retailers. Amex is accepted at ShopDunk and FPT Shop. Always pay in VND.
Should I buy from Apple VN online or a retailer? Retailer, always. Apple VN is 1,000,000-1,500,000₫ more expensive on every configuration. The only exception is build-to-order configs that physical stores don't stock.
What if I want to buy two MacBooks - one for me and one as a gift? Indian customs technically allows one laptop per person duty-free. Carrying two increases your risk of being asked to pay duty on the second one. If you're traveling with a partner, each person can carry one.
What payment method gets the best price? Some stores (especially Di Dong Viet) give 0.5-1% cash discounts. On a 31,000,000₫ purchase, that's 155,000-310,000₫ (~₹500-₹1,000). Small but real. Card payments are fine at all stores - just use a zero-forex card and decline DCC.
